T Jake Luciani commented on CASSANDRA-7245:
-------------------------------------------

bq. In SP.mutate() you can't release the mutations until after we get the all 
clear from the replicas, as we may have to use the mutations to write local 
hints.

MS.addCallback also retains the mutation, this will be released by either the 
timeoutReporter, or in the ResponseVerbHander

You are right on the other two points, I got rid of the ThreadLocal and moved 
the frame to QueryState only. and I fixed the DroppableRunnable so release 
always gets called.  Attached as v5

> We have been generating data (stress with CQL3 prepared) for CASSANDRA-4718 
> and found following problem almost in every SSTable generated (~200 GB of 
> data and 821 SSTables).
> We set up they keys to be 10 bytes in size (default) and population between 1 
> and 600000000.
> Once I ran 'sstablekeys' on the generated SSTable files I got following 
> exceptions:
> _There is a problem with sorting of normal looking keys:_
> 30303039443538353645
> 30303039443745364242
> java.io.IOException: Key out of order! DecoratedKey(-217680888487824985, 
> *30303039443745364242*) > DecoratedKey(-1767746583617597213, 
> *30303039443437454333*)
